Bible: 1 Kgs 3:8-13
3:8 Your servant stands 1 among your chosen people; 2 they are a great nation that is too numerous to count or number. 3:9 So give your servant a discerning mind 3 so he can make judicial decisions for 4 your people and distinguish right from wrong. 5 Otherwise 6 no one is able 7 to make judicial decisions for 8 this great nation of yours.” 9 3:10 The Lord 10 was pleased that Solomon made this request. 11 3:11 God said to him, “Because you asked for the ability to make wise judicial decisions, and not for long life, or riches, or vengeance on your enemies, 12 3:12 I 13 grant your request, 14 and give 15 you a wise and discerning mind 16 superior to that of anyone who has preceded or will succeed you. 17 3:13 Furthermore, I am giving 18 you what you did not request – riches and honor so that you will be the greatest king of your generation. 19
